So sad and upset to hear about Shirley Stelfox. I’d wondered why we hadn’t seen much of Edna in recent months.
Shirley was an incredible actress - anyone who saw her in Keeping Up Appearances as Hyacinth’s trashy sister and then on Emmerdale as pious Edna can tell you that. She was also on Brookside, Eastenders, Corrie - you name it.
I was just watching an episode yesterday from 2001, where Edna got drunk without realizing it, and she was just so believable - her head motions, her reactions, the slight slur of her words. No broadness or playing it up too much for attention. She was perfect.
She was always perfect. And that’s why Edna went from being a one-note harridan, a perma-scold, to being the core of the community, a truly kind and loving woman.
Just a few months ago I remember Val’s funeral where she was shocked at the male strippers, and disappointed at Pearl for clearly enjoying the display. And it just made me laugh so much, because it was so rightly pitched.
There was so much I loved about watching Edna - her harsh judgment mixed with her sense of fairness. Her complicated relationships with characters like Aaron and her sister Lily (the wonderful Anne Charleston). Her grudging fondness for Sandy, a man she absolutely loathed upon first meeting him. Her tenderness with Pearl even after Pearl harshly rejected her following the death of Pearl’s partner Len (who’d always loved Edna).
